Olive Accents And Ripstop Cover The Nike Air Max 90

Olive Accents And Ripstop Cover The Nike Air Max 90

While March 26th returned the famed Nike Air Max 1 ’86 “Big Bubble”, Nike’s Max Air selections have since aired on the side of more contemporary offerings. Recently, the OG Tinker Hatfield design explored a vast range of textiles in a striking connection to the summer’s outdoor adventures.

From the suede overlay and leather quarter panel to the ripstop base layer and tongue construction, a medley of cream-based textures cobble together the latest Air Max 90. While the latter embellishments established a tonal “Phantom” introduction, shades of “Neutral Olive” begin to overtake the tongue, mid-foot Swoosh and the heel’s cushioning system while the ridged lace overlays receive a slightly darker tint. In stark contrast to the fluid color blocking, a trio of muted red logos helps to amplify the ensemble just a bit in closing.

Enjoy a detailed look at the Nike Air Max 90 “Phantom/Neutral Olive” below as we await further release details in the meantime.
